About The Position

This role will lead the development and execution of high-impact internal events, executive-ready content and internal communications that connect employees to Uniphore’s strategy, priorities and culture. The role will bring strong storytelling, project management and design sensibility to create polished experiences and materials across companywide meetings, leadership communications, intranet/knowledge base programs and event touchpoints. This is a hands-on, cross-functional role for a strategic communicator who can move seamlessly from planning to execution, leverage AI-enabled tools to improve efficiency and deliver consistent, high-quality work that elevates engagement across the organization.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in communications, public relations, journalism, marketing, English, event management, hospitality, business or related field is preferred. Or eight (8) years of related work experience.
  • 5+ years of related experience in internal and/or corporate communications, content development, event management or a blend of both.
  • Excellent oral, written and interpersonal communication sk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to develop high-quality decks/presentations, communication plans, coordinate interviews/stakeholders, develop key messages and track KPIs.
  • Strong project/program management skills with the ability to manage multiple concurrent projects in a deadline-driven environment.
  • AI expertise and experience required, including practical fluency with AI tools and platforms (e.g., generative AI, MCP-integrated tools) to support content creation, communications and workflow efficiency.
  • Experience building and leading intranet, knowledge base, or content management programs, including running cross-functional workstreams to define approach, ownership and governance.
  • Proficient using PowerPoint and Microsoft O365 suite.
  • Ability to handle sensitive information with the utmost discretion.
  • Ability to collaborate cross functionally and build relationships at all levels of the organization and across business functions, establish credibility and act as a trusted partner.
  • Experience with complex, high-visibility internal events and/or large-scale meetings (multi-session, multi-stakeholder, tight production timelines).
  • Experience with event technology platforms (e.g., registration tools / mobile event apps).
  • Strong design sensibility and experience producing executive-ready presentations and communications assets.
  • Experience with video content planning/production for internal communications or event programming.
